As sustainability becomes more an more an imperative in the cosmetics and personal care industry, this is being highlighted by the program for the forthcoming New York edition of the Sustainable Cosmetics Summit.

Held in New York City 8 – 10 May at the Park Central Hotel, event organizer Ecovia Intelligence has focused on putting together a comprehensive program​ that underscores this theme throughout.

The two-day presentation program features two sessions each day, with day one, Thursday May 9th​, focused on Sustainability Developments in the morning and Green Materials in the afternoon, while on Friday 10th​ of May, the morning session is focused on new technologies and the afternoon is focused on market best-practices.

Key note speaker session

The opening key note presentation will be given by Colin Beavan, who has been dubbed the ‘no impact man’ after he and his family successfully led a zero environmental impact lifestyle for one year in New York, thanks to a diet of locally grown food, non-carbon-based transport and producing no household waste.

In his presentation, Beavan will draw from his experience to emphasize how current systems of consumption are wired against sustainability because the products and services we used emit carbon emissions, cause environmental degradation and create waste.

Multinational cosmetic and personal care companies such as L’Oréal and Unilever have been among the leading corporate entities to drive more sustainable businesses with less environmental impact and in his presentation, Beavan will stress how these initiatives can be a first step to overhauling production and cultural systems associated with all consumer products.

 A more fulfilling lifestyle

Beavan’s presentation will also stress how consumers can become better connected to the every day cosmetic and personal care products they use, to understand how they impact both lifestyles and the environment.

He will also show how cosmetics and personal care can do more to get consumers involved in this process, ultimately serving to give them more inspired and fulfilling lives by giving them a sense of purpose.

Other key presentations will including Korean company Innerbottle sharing details about its green packaging innovation, while TerraCycle will give more details about its loop shopping platform.
